修改MBLDR绝对扇区位置启动文件方法

社区服务
高级搜索
猴岛论坛电脑百科修改MBLDR绝对扇区位置启动文件方法
发帖 回复
正序阅读 最近浏览的帖子最近浏览的版块
1个回复

修改MBLDR绝对扇区位置启动文件方法

楼层直达
bbsddwd

ZxID:15589868

等级: 准尉
举报 只看楼主 使用道具 楼主   发表于: 2011-08-03 0
MBLDR的MBR是从硬盘的绝对扇区位置启动的,因此,适当改编,也可以使之从其他绝对扇区位置启动。下图,两个红圈就是按键F1、F2所对应的启动扇区位置,如果我将该位置改变,那么MBLDR即从改变后的位置启动,我的U盘原第二分区是32512扇区即007F00,我将其修改为3B7F00即从该位置启动了!  
  ★成功做法:  
  1.用WINHEX打开MBLDR,因为 mbldr 的引导程序在读扇区时只读了一个扇区,所以不能启动整个文件。读取的扇区数在 FC 位置,共两个字节,修改为 12(十进制18,即18个扇区)。  
  2.再修改启动扇区位置,在该位置装入xp系统下载grldr.mbr,可启动 grldr.mbr  
  即:MBR>文件  
  注:其实在该处不修改时,可以启动MBR或其他分区启动扇区,理论上可启动6个,因为1个扇区的位置至多6个菜单的位置。  
  当然,如果你每个菜单启动的仍然是MBLDR的话,就可以启动6的n次方的几何级数的形式增加,即6、36、216个-----  
  我是将win7系统之家这些特殊位置放在增大的保留扇区里面的,呵呵,安全呀。  
  ★应用1:装入GRLDR.MBR直接启动之。  
  ★应用2:装入G2LDR直接启动之。  
  我试着FC位置为3E的情况下,可成功将G2LDR装入启动之,是占用60个扇区,不超过!欢迎测试交流!  
  ★实例:以第一分区为FAT32为例!小心!(最好用HDD模式U盘,别用硬盘)  
  参照下图:  
  1. 安装MBLDR到U盘。  
  2. 用WINHEX打开U盘MBR,找到偏移FC处的01改为12,找到3F000000,修改为:42000000。  
  3. 用WINHEX打开U盘第一分区,找到66扇区(即16进制42),写入grldr.mbr .(这是保留扇区,FAT32一般保留38个扇区,grldr.mbr占用18个扇区,足够用)  
  4. 保存,重启按F1或1即可成功启动grldr.mbr。你的U盘跟目录放上grldr就可以成功启动了.
  ★系统下载:  
  方法:参看下图,欢迎反馈!  
  1.用WINHEX打开硬盘MBR第0扇区,将模板复制写入偏移0处。  
  2.编辑启动位置,即标记①②③④⑤⑥的位置,写入你想启动分区的绝对扇区位置。注意第①菜单要是你系统分区的绝对扇区位置。否则你可就不能进入系统了。  
  3.保存,完成。(分区表位置我已经删去,不会损坏到你的分区表,不过安全起见,要求你备份到U盘,一!!!)
本文由win7之家、xp系统之家为您提供本站致力于打造最优秀的系统提供雨林木风xp系统下载,笔记本win7系统下载,笔记本系统下载,windows7系统下载,笔记本系统等欢迎大家下载试用。
x
jiaodu

ZxID:15655244

等级: 新兵
举报 只看该作者 沙发   发表于: 2011-08-03 0
不错,不错http://52angle.com
« 返回列表
发帖 回复